import { GetTileDataProps, ImageData, TerrainData, AssetRequestData, CategoricalColormapOptions } from './types'; /** * Create dataUrl image from bitmap array * @param bitmap - RGBA byte bitmap array * @param width - width of the image * @param height - height of the image * @returns base64 data url of the image */ export declare function getImageDataURL(bitmap: Uint8Array, width: number, height: number): string | null; /** * Load images required for raster tile * @param assetRequests - STAC asset requests * @param colormapId - colormap id * @param categoricalOptions - categorical options requred for making of categorical colormap * @returns images map */ export declare function loadImages(assetRequests: AssetRequestData[], colormapId: string, categoricalOptions: CategoricalColormapOptions): Promise<ImageData>; /** * Get the request data for loading a single or multi asset STAC metadata object. * @param options STAC metadata object and user-defined parameters. * @returns Image data, or null if the STAC metadata object is not supported. */ export declare function getSTACImageRequests(options: GetTileDataProps): Promise<AssetRequestData[] | null>; /** * Load images defined by a STAC metadata object plus user-defined parameters */ export declare function loadSTACImageData(requests: AssetRequestData[]): Promise<ImageData>; /** * Utility function that forms an asset request based on given parameters. */ export declare function getAssetRequest({ url, params, options, useMask, responseRequiredBandIndices }: { url: string; params?: URLSearchParams | null; options: RequestInit; useMask?: boolean; responseRequiredBandIndices?: number[] | null; }): Promise<AssetRequestData>; /** * Create base64 image data url for categorical colormap * @param categoricalOptions - color map configuration and min-max values of categorical band * @returns base64 image data url */ export declare function getCategoricalColormapDataUrl(categoricalOptions: CategoricalColormapOptions): string | null; /** * Load terrain mesh from raster tile server * @param props - properties to load terrain data * @returns terrain mesh data */ export declare function loadTerrain(props: { index: { x: number; y: number; z: number; }; signal: AbortSignal; rasterTileServerUrls: string[]; boundsForGeometry?: [number, number, number, number]; }): Promise<TerrainData>;
